Chi-Town STA-BIL Kruze & Car Show

Promising another remarkable event for the city of Chicago, the Chi-Town STA-BIL Kruze and Car Show is delighted to once again partner with Ronald McDonald House Charities of Chicagoland and Northwest Indiana---last year, the event generated $30,000 in donations!

The Chi-Town STA-BIL Kruze is Chicago's largest outdoor classic car cruise and exhibition. First, the cruise portion is a rare opportunity for cars of all makes, models and vintage to tour around picturesque Grant and Millennium Parks between 8am-10am. SAME GREAT ROUTE THIS YEAR: Cars will follow Columbus Drive south to Roosevelt Road, over to Michigan Avenue to Randolph Street, and then back to Columbus Drive. The cruise route starts on Columbus near Buckingham Fountain. Cars are encouraged to make multiple loops before heading to the Soldier Field South Lot for the Car Show later in the morning. Thousands of spectators are again expected to line the cruise route that includes many of Chicago's most cherished attractions including the Art Institute, Millennium Park and beautiful Grant Park.

Immediately following the cruise, The Chi-Town STA-BIL Car Show from 10am-3pm will feature pre-1988 registered cars along Chicago's beautiful lakefront in the Soldier Field South Lot. There, spectators check out these unique vehicles, while enjoying a variety of activities such as family entertainment, sponsor exhibits, fabulous food and collectable merchandise, where ABC 7's own Mark Giangreco will once again emcee the event and present awards to the winning participants.

Calling all Ford Mustangs! The 2008 Chi-Town STA-BIL Kruze will feature the Ford Mustang at this year's car show. All Mustangs are welcome (any model prior to 1988 and limited numbers of late model Mustangs with unique styling or customization) and will be displayed in a special section of the Car Show at Soldier Field (South Lot). There will also be a designated section for Special Interest and Tuner cars.

Chicago Brushmasters, creating one-of-a-kind automotive artwork specifically to be auctioned for charitable purposes, will also be part of this year's show. The Chicago Brushmaster artists will be at the Ronald McDonald House Charities® booth where spectators can bid on their art pieces.

The Chi-Town STA-BIL Kruze is again committed to Ronald McDonald House Charities® of Chicagoland and Northwest Indiana as its charity sponsor. One half of car show registration fees and 100% of any spectator donations will be given to the charity. Last year, $30,000 was raised and donated to the organization benefiting families of sick children.

Bring the family! KIDS: Meet the one-and-only Ronald McDonald, as he will be roaming at both parts of the event in Grant Park & Soldier Field. Kids can also have their face painted at the Ronald McDonald House Charities® booth!
